The Echoing Sword: A Tale of Parallel Fates
In the realm of the ancient and mystical, where the essence of martial arts intertwines with the fabric of parallel worlds, there exists an assassin known only as the Shadowblade. His name, though whispered with reverence and fear, held little meaning in the tapestry of his own existence. His reality was one of endless cycles, where each life he claimed was a mere shadow of the last, each death a blip in the endless tapestry of existence.
In this current cycle, he had been assigned to eliminate a figure known as the Celestial General, a man who wielded power over the elements and could manipulate the very flow of time. The Shadowblade's path was clear: find the Celestial General, deliver the fatal strike, and fade into the shadows once more.
But this time, as the Shadowblade navigated the labyrinthine alleys of a world he had seen a thousand times before, something was different. The world around him felt charged, as if the very air was crackling with energy. His instincts, honed by countless lifetimes of combat, were at odds with his sense of familiarity.
In a bustling market, the Shadowblade spied a figure that seemed out of place—a young girl with eyes like pools of ancient wisdom. She moved with a grace that belied her youth, her presence a stark contrast to the chaos around her. Instinctively, he followed her, knowing that the trail of the Celestial General would lead him to her.
As they moved deeper into the city, the girl's actions grew increasingly erratic. She would pause, look around with a mix of fear and determination, then continue her journey. The Shadowblade, his presence almost undetectable, remained at her heels.
Suddenly, a commotion erupted from a distant alleyway. A group of guards were chasing someone, and the girl darted forward to intervene. The Shadowblade, sensing this as a potential opportunity to learn more about the Celestial General, positioned himself discreetly to observe.
In the midst of the chaos, the girl confronted a figure cloaked in darkness. The man she faced was indeed the Celestial General, his eyes gleaming with a cold, calculated light. The girl, though young, stood her ground, her hands clutched around a blade that seemed to hum with ancient power.

The battle that followed was a whirlwind of energy and technique. The Shadowblade, a master of his craft, could not help but admire the girl's prowess. She danced around the General, her movements fluid and precise, her attacks and defenses a symphony of martial art.
But as the battle raged on, the Shadowblade noticed something unsettling. The girl's actions were becoming increasingly desperate, and her movements, though fluid, lacked the precision and finesse of a seasoned fighter. He realized that she was not in control of her own will; rather, she was a vessel for someone else's intentions.
The moment of clarity came when the girl's attacker, now revealed as a shadowy figure, stepped forward. The General, recognizing his true opponent, unleashed a series of devastating attacks. The girl, still in the grip of his influence, fought back with a fierce intensity that left the Shadowblade in awe.
The battle was over in moments, the General's power overwhelming. The girl collapsed to the ground, her eyes closed as if she had already left this world. The Shadowblade approached her cautiously, his heart heavy with the weight of his realization.
In that moment, the world around him shifted, and the girl's eyes fluttered open. She looked up at the Shadowblade, her expression one of shock and recognition. "You... you were there," she whispered.
The Shadowblade nodded, understanding that he had witnessed the girl's soul being manipulated by another's will. "Who are you?" he demanded, his voice laced with anger and curiosity.
"I am... the echo of your past, the fate you never wanted to confront," the girl replied. "You must find the truth behind the cycles of existence and break the chains that bind you to them."
Before the girl could explain further, the world around them shattered, and they were thrown into the void of a new cycle. The Shadowblade found himself back in the familiar streets of his world, the girl's voice echoing in his mind.
In this new cycle, he was tasked with eliminating the same Celestial General, but this time, the knowledge of the girl's presence and her words would guide him. He knew that the path ahead was fraught with danger, but he also knew that the fate of countless souls hung in the balance.
As he walked through the night, the Shadowblade felt a newfound purpose. He was not just an assassin in a world of endless cycles; he was the harbinger of change, the one who could break the chains that bound him and countless others to a cycle of pain and loss.
The journey would be long and fraught with peril, but the Shadowblade was ready. For the first time in an eternity, he had a reason to live, a mission to fulfill. And in the parallel worlds, where fate and destiny danced hand in hand, he would be the one to change the tune of their endless ballet.
